Who We Are

Gradient began with a simple idea: transportation runs better – and safer – with compliance at the core. Family-owned and operated since 1996, we continue to deliver people, goods, and materials safely to their destinations by helping businesses and operators navigate compliance. We believe safer transportation makes a safer world, which is why our mission is to safeguard both businesses and lives. We are stewards of knowledge and leaders of industry, upholding our economy and protecting our communities through lasting, trusted partnerships.

What You’ll Do:

As the Client Relations Specialist, you’ll support the compliance team by providing essential administrative and back-of-house support. You’ll communicate with drivers, client representatives, and third-party partners, ensuring compliance and accuracy in all processes.

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
  • Foster and sustain client relationships through consistent communication and outstanding customer service.
  • Stay informed about regulatory concepts and communicate this information to clients.
  • Proactively identify client needs and offer solutions.
  • Communicate with clients, employees, partners, and vendors via phone, email, and fax.
  • Participate in ongoing learning and training opportunities.
